Arabica Beans:
These are the most commonly used beans in the world. Known for their rich flavor and low acidity, Arabica beans are perfect for a smooth and balanced cup of coffee. They are grown in high altitudes and have a complex flavor profile that includes hints of fruit, chocolate, and nuts.Robusta Beans: These beans are known for their high caffeine content and strong, bitter taste. They are mostly used in espresso blends to add a strong kick to the drink. Robusta beans are also more disease-resistant and easier to grow, making them a popular choice among coffee farmers.
Kona Beans:
These beans are grown exclusively in the Kona region of Hawaii.They are known for their smooth and mellow flavor, with hints of chocolate and spice. Kona beans are also quite expensive, due to their limited availability and high demand.
Geisha Beans:
These beans are relatively new to the coffee world, but have gained a lot of popularity for their unique flavor profile. They are grown in Central America and have a floral aroma with notes of citrus and jasmine.Geisha beans are typically used for pour-over or drip coffee methods.
Ethiopian Yirgacheffe Beans:
These beans are grown in Ethiopia and are known for their fruity and floral flavors. They have a bright acidity and a medium body, making them perfect for espresso or filter coffee.
